Default 97 ds club car frame question

hello all,

I just picked up this rolling chassis to build with my dad and was wondering if the bar at the rear of the frame is going to be an issue? the bar is bent … looks like it was hit hard in the rear. should i be concerned about this? thanks in advance.

I would inspect the welds where that piece meets the frame on both sides. If they look ok, things should be fine. If the welds are broken, I would have the piece straightened and rewelded.

Gonna want to straighten it no matter what. I think the two holes in the middle are where the bottom of the bag well on the body mounts to the frame.
